How much does a Mechanical Engineering Technician make in Canada?
Mechanical Engineering Technician in Canada – $48,006 to $106,662 annually.
What does a Mechanical Engineering Technician do?
As a Mechanical Engineering Technician, you'll play a vital role in shaping the future of technology and innovation. Your work will involve designing, developing, and maintaining machines and systems that power our world, from heating systems to power plants. You'll be the problem-solver who ensures everything runs smoothly and efficiently. Whether you're working with consulting firms, manufacturing companies, or government departments, your expertise will be crucial in driving progress and sustainability.
